Catapult is a large-scale manpower long-range weapon that uses the principle of lever to throw stone projectiles, and its appearance is the progress of technology and the need of war. The cannon of the Chinese chess black side is written as "cannon", which is a catapult, and the cannon on the side of the word fire, which mostly refers to cannon branding in ancient texts. It has been used in the Spring and Autumn Period, and has become an important weapon for attacking and defending cities after the Sui and Tang dynasties. However, the Song Dynasty was further developed than the Sui and Tang dynasties, and was not only used to attack and defend cities, but also to use it in field battles. The "throwing stones" and "flying stones" in the ancient books refer to the catapults. The catapult was also one of the main means of attack in the ancient West, and it was used extensively by both the Persians and the Greeks.

The original structure of the catapult was very simple, a huge lever, the long end was a leather holster or a wooden basket loaded with stones, the short end was tied to dozens of ropes, when the order was given, dozens of people pulled the rope at the same time, using the principle of the lever to throw the stones, this is the ancient god of war (Stalin said that artillery is the god of war). The first large-scale use of catapults in the history of Chinese warfare should be Li Xin (the distant ancestor of the flying general Li Guang) to attack Chu, the Chu army secretly prepared a large number of catapults, when the Qin army crossed the river, it was suddenly launched at the same time, countless sharp stones smashed into the Qin army like dark clouds, 200,000 Qin troops were completely defeated, and Li Xin himself committed suicide in defeat. Later, Wang Qian, one of the four generals of the Warring States Period, led an army of 600,000 to capture the Chu State, which shows the power of the catapult at that time.

With the development of technology, catapults have become more and more advanced, and many "thunderbolts" in the Three Kingdoms games are an improved form of catapults in the Warring States period. Catapults in China reached their peak during the Song Dynasty. The Song Dynasty military book "Wujing General Essentials" said, "all cannons, sharp weapons in the army, offensive and defensive divisions are used", which shows the importance of catapults, the book also details eight commonly used catapults, the largest of which needs to drag 250 people, up to 8.76 meters, 45 kg of stone projectiles fired, can shoot 90 steps (the Song military system is converted into modern units is 140.85 meters), it must be pointed out here that the "Wujing General Essentials" may be for the purpose of secrecy or deliberately misleading the enemy, the range of the catapult is greatly reduced, In fact, according to other ancient records and modern scientific calculations and simulations, the launch distance of this catapult is not less than 500 meters, which can be said to be an ultra-long-range strike in the era of cold weapons.

China is the Northern Song Dynasty - the Southern Song Dynasty invented the counterweight catapult, the Jin State in the destruction of the Northern Song Dynasty in the battle of Bianjing, set up more than 5,000 stone throwing vehicles overnight, in Bianjing up to 50 miles of the city wall at the same time centripetal assault, the Jin army fired countless stone projectiles, so that the suburbs of Bianjing at that time can no longer find stones! During the siege, the moat was filled in first, and then 10,000 cannons were fired, supplemented by a large number of strong crossbows, to defeat the deployment of the defending troops in one fell swoop, and then dispatch a giant siege vehicle with a height of the city wall and a capacity of 80 people to launch a battle against the city.

The ancient thunderbolt cart evolved from the catapult and was a type of ancient chariot. Mounted on the body, bullet stones. Because the sound is like thunder, it is called the thunderbolt car. Romance of the Three Kingdoms? Wei Zhi? Yuan Shao's Biography": "Taizu (Cao Cao) is a stone cart, hitting (Yuan) Shaolou, all broken. Shaozhong is called a thunderbolt. Also known as "throwing a car". It refers to throwing stones out of the car with thick bamboo; as a means of attacking fortifications. History of the Ming Dynasty? Bingzhi IV :(16th year of Hongzhi) idle, the prefect Fan Ji Xian pioneer thunderbolt car. ”
